热电厂烟气脱硝采用SCR+SNCR脱硝技术,还原剂氨与烟气中NO_x产生还原反应,将烟气中的NO_x还原为无毒无污染的氮气和水。氨逃逸在线分析仪实时监测逃逸氨气的值,它对于控制脱硝效率和控制注氨量具有关键作用,氨逃逸在线分析仪精确测量不仅有效控制成本,而且减小逃逸氨对设备的腐蚀和对环境的污染。
The flue gas denitrification of a thermal power plant of a petrochemical company of China adopts SCR+SNCR denitrification technology.The reduction agent ammonia produces a reduction reaction with NO_x in the flue gas,reducing the NO_x in the flue gas to non-toxic,non-polluting nitrogen and water.The ammonia escape on-line analyzer monitors the value of the escape ammonia gas constantly,which plays a key role in controlling the denitrification efficiency and controlling the amount of ammonia injection.The accurate measurement of the ammonia escape online analyzer not only effectively controls the cost,but also reduces the corrosion of the escape ammonia to the equipment and pollution to the environment.
